Analysis

The most recent figure for maternal mortality ratio in Türkiye is 15, measured in 2023. That is the lowest value across all 39 years on record.

The figure is down 28.6% on the previous year and down 25.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, maternal mortality ratio in Türkiye peaked at 56 in 1985 and was at its lowest, 15, in 2023.

Türkiye ranks 134th of 194 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 39 years of available data.

Maternal mortality ratio in Türkiye, year by year

Annual values for Maternal mortality ratio (modeled estimate, per 100,000 live births) in Türkiye, 1985 to 2023.
Year Value Change
1985 56
1986 53 -5.4%
1987 50 -5.7%
1988 47 -6.0%
1989 44 -6.4%
1990 42 -4.5%
1991 41 -2.4%
1992 40 -2.4%
1993 39 -2.5%
1994 38 -2.6%
1995 37 -2.6%
1996 36 -2.7%
1997 35 -2.8%
1998 34 -2.9%
1999 34 +0.0%
2000 32 -5.9%
2001 31 -3.1%
2002 30 -3.2%
2003 29 -3.3%
2004 28 -3.4%
2005 27 -3.6%
2006 26 -3.7%
2007 25 -3.8%
2008 24 -4.0%
2009 23 -4.2%
2010 23 +0.0%
2011 23 +0.0%
2012 21 -8.7%
2013 20 -4.8%
2014 20 +0.0%
2015 19 -5.0%
2016 19 +0.0%
2017 18 -5.3%
2018 17 -5.6%
2019 17 +0.0%
2020 19 +11.8%
2021 20 +5.3%
2022 21 +5.0%
2023 15 -28.6%

Maternal mortality ratio is the number of women who die from pregnancy-related causes while pregnant or within 42 days of pregnancy termination per 100,000 live births. The data are estimated with a regression model using information on the proportion of maternal deaths among non-AIDS deaths in women ages 15-49, fertility, birth attendants, and GDP measured using purchasing power parities (PPPs).
